What You’ll Need
Before you dive into baking, gather these essential ingredients:
- 1 cup butter (softened)
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
- 1 egg
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 tsp baking soda
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1/2 cup pecans (finely chopped)
For the Frosting
- 1 cup brown sugar
- 1/2 cup milk
- 1 tbsp butter
- 2-3 cups powdered sugar
Feel free to swap the pecans for walnuts or omit them for a nut-free version!
Step-by-Step Instructions

- Preheat your oven to 350ºF (175ºC).
- In a large m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until light and fluffy.
- Add in the egg and vanilla extract, beating until fully incorporated.
- In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king soda, and salt. Gradually add this mixture to the wet ingredients, mixing until a uniform dough forms.
- Fold in the finely chopped pecans.
- On a greased baking sheet, place 1-inch balls of dough, leaving space between them.
- Bake for 10-12 minutes, or until the edges are lightly golden brown.
- Allow the cookies to cool completely before frosting.
For the Frosting
- In a saucepan, combine 1 cup of brown sugar, 1/2 cup of milk, and 1 tablespoon of butter. Cook over medium heat until it comes to a boil, stirring continuously.
- Remove from heat and gradually whisk in 2-3 cups of powdered sugar until smooth and spreadable. Adjust thickness by adding more powdered sugar or milk as needed.

Keeping Leftovers Fresh
To keep your cookies fresh and chewy, store them in an airtight container at room temperature. They’ll stay delicious for up to one week. If you want to enjoy them even longer, you can freeze the cookies unfrosted. Just place them in a freezer-safe bag; they’ll stay good for up to three months. When you’re ready, simply thaw them at room temperature and add the frosting.
Helpful Cooking Tips
- Ensure your butter is softened, not melted, for better textural results in your cookies.
- For enhanced flavor, toast your pecans in a dry skillet over medium heat for 5-7 minutes until fragrant before chopping them.
- Don’t skip letting the cookies cool completely before frosting; this will prevent the frosting from melting away.

Common Questions
What’s the prep time for this recipe?
The prep time is about 15-20 minutes, and the total baking time is about 10-12 minutes per batch.
Can I substitute the butter for a dairy-free version?
Absolutely! You can use a plant-based butter alternative that acts similarly in baking.
How can I make these cookies gluten-free?
To make these cookies gluten-free, replace the all-purpose flour with a 1:1 gluten-free baking blend.
